IOctopus is a software testing automation tool that provides cross-browser testing capabilities. It allows users to record, edit, debug, run, and report on UI tests across various browsers and devices.
DeepNotes is an AI-powered note taking app that combines typing, speech recognition, handwriting recognition and multi-modal inputs to create intelligent notes. It allows users to quickly capture ideas by typing, drawing, or speaking notes which are then organized, summarized, and shared.
